WebIn the closing stages of WWII, Germany built the world’s first operational jet-powered bomber, the Arado Ar 234 was produced in limited numbers and was used for reconnaissance missions. When used as a bomber, the aircraft proved to be almost impossible to intercept. WebFocke-Wulf’s greatest contribution to the German Air Force was the legendary Fw 190 fighter aircraft. Fieseler was founded in the mid-1920s by Gerhard Fieseler. Best known for its Fi 156 reconnaissance aircraft, Fieseler was also involved in the development of the Fi 103 flying bomb (V-1).
